Practical Designer Notes: Tips for Using Patriotic Truck
Before diving into a full project, I always recommend testing the Patriotic Truck on scrap fabric. This allows you to check how the stitch density affects the fabric, whether the hoop size is appropriate, and if the thread colors match your vision. If you’re planning to sell finished products or digital embroidery files, be sure to confirm the licensing terms first.
Also, don’t forget about the importance of stabilizer. Especially on thin or stretchy materials, it can make all the difference in how the design holds up after washing or wearing. For commercial embroidery projects, consistency in stitch quality is key to maintaining brand identity and customer trust.
